[0032] The present invention provides a method for calculating the power loss of wind turbines based on the reliability dimension. The key to this method is based on the reliability dimension of the wind turbines, combined with data such as the actual wind speed and actual power of the wind turbines within a period of time, to calculate the wind turbines at each stage loss of electricity. Specifically include the following steps:
[0033] 1) Based on the reliability dimension, the state of wind turbines is divided into 14 types, and the details of the 14 states are shown in Table 1.
